Karazin Kharkiv National University popup.description2  The purpose of the work is to develop mathematical models of excitation, scattering by slot and slot-vibrator radiators containing local dielectric inhomogeneities, to improve the characteristics of diffraction fields of radiators and to create new types and systems with adjustable energy characteristics. Development of a method for measuring the effective magnetic permittivity of ferrite rods and optimization of all parameters of the receiving antenna of pulsed radio electronic systems. The problems of excitation and scattering of the electromagnetic field are solved: by a longitudinal slot cut in the wide wall of a rectangular waveguide, which has a multilayer filling with dielectrics and their systems, systems with magneto-dielectric filling of slots; a transverse slot at the end of the waveguide, which has a dielectric insert and connects the electrodynamic volumes - the waveguide-external dielectric medium; combined slot-vibrator emitters with monopoles having a distributed surface impedance and located both outside and inside the waveguide and their systems. The problem of excitation by a magnetic current of a waveguide filled with an anisotropic dielectric for the case of transverse anisotropy is solved; the problem of connection of electrodynamic volumes (waveguide-waveguide, waveguide-resonator, waveguide-external environment) through a narrow transverse slot, which has a partial filling with dielectric; the problem of the interaction of NSS pulses of electromagnetic fields without a carrier with a ferrite cylinder. A new method for measuring the effective magnetic permittivity of ferrite rods of arbitrary size and arbitrary cross section has been developed. An installation for its measurement in a new way has been created. On the basis of the solved problems methods and algorithms of calculation are created, numerical and experimental researches of characteristics of radiating structures are carried out.
